Acknowledging When Windows Require Professional Attention

Numerous property owners struggle to identify whether their windows require repair or replacement. Comprehending the indication assists residential or commercial property owners address problems before they escalate into more considerable issues. Drafts around window frames show failing weatherstripping or deteriorated seals, allowing heated or cooled air to escape and driving up utility expenses. Condensation forming between double or triple-pane glass recommends failed seals that jeopardize the window's insulating residential or commercial properties.

Visible damage presents another clear sign that expert intervention is required. Cracked or broken glass needs immediate attention for safety factors and to avoid water seepage during storms. decomposing or soft wood frames signal moisture damage that compromises structural integrity. Windows that remain stuck open or refuse to close effectively position security threats and lessen energy efficiency. Trouble operating windows-- sticking, jamming, or requiring excessive force-- frequently indicates problems with tracks, balances, or hardware that trained specialists can detect and deal with effectively.

Typical Window Problems and Their Solutions

Understanding normal window concerns assists homeowners interact efficiently with repair specialists and make informed decisions about their residential or commercial property.

IssueSourceExpert Solution
Drafts around frameWorn weatherstripping, degraded caulkingChange weatherstripping, recauk outside joints
Condensation in between panesStopped working seal in double/triple-glazed systemSeal replacement or unit replacement
Wood rot at frameWetness seepage, prolonged direct exposureWood replacement, rot treatment, protective finish
Broken or cracked glassEffect damage, thermal stressSafe glass elimination and replacement with matching system
Sticking or hard operationTrack particles, distorted frame, stopping working balanceTrack cleaning/realignment, frame adjustment, balance replacement
Locker hardware failureCorrosion, wear, inaccurate operationHardware cleansing, lubrication, or complete replacement
Foggy or hazy lookSeal failure, hard water depositsExpert cleaning, seal replacement if required

Repair Versus Replacement: Making the Right Decision

Among the most common concerns house owners ask includes whether repair or full replacement makes much better financial sense. A number of aspects influence this choice, and specialists help homeowner assess each situation properly. The level of damage plays a main role-- windows with isolated issues like stopped working hardware or minor seal issues usually benefit from repair, while windows with comprehensive frame damage or totally degraded glass may require replacement.

Cost considerations extend beyond initial financial investment. New windows provide improved energy performance that decreases energy costs over time, possibly balancing out greater in advance costs. Nevertheless, when windows are fundamentally sound and just require targeted repair work, investing a portion of replacement costs to bring back function typically makes more monetary sense. Expert assessment helps property owners calculate these variables for their specific circumstances.

Historical preservation presents another essential consideration. Older homes typically include windows built from old-growth wood with joinery strategies hardly ever used today. These windows frequently outlive modern alternatives when correctly kept, and remediation protects the character that makes such residential or commercial properties important. Frequently Asked Questions About Window Repair

How long does expert window repair normally take?

A lot of requirement window repairs total within a single check out lasting between one and three hours, depending upon the complexity of the job. Glass replacement might need buying custom-cut systems, which includes lead time however installation itself continues rapidly. Complete frame restoration or historical window reconstruction might demand multiple sees over a number of days.

Will my house owner's insurance coverage cover window repair costs?

Protection depends completely on the reason for damage and particular policy terms. Repair work arising from covered perils like storm damage, vandalism, or mishaps usually certify for insurance coverage, while gradual wear and tear from age or absence of upkeep does not. House owners ought to document damage thoroughly and call their insurance coverage provider to validate protection before scheduling repairs.

Can I momentarily repair a broken window myself?

Short-lived options include covering damaged areas with plastic sheeting or board for security and weather condition protection, but these measures are strictly interim fixes. Expert repair addresses security risks and prevents additional damage that short-lived methods can not prevent. Broken glass presents injury risks that trained technicians manage safely.

How frequently should windows receive expert evaluation?

Yearly inspections catch establishing issues before they escalate, especially in areas with severe weather condition changes. Windows in more recent homes might need less regular attention, while historical windows or those exposed to harsh conditions gain from professional evaluation every six months to one year.
